Airmen respond to storm

NEW WINDSOR-- New York Air National Guard Airmen from the 105th Airlift Wing based at Stewart Air National Guard Base direct traffic at the intersection of Routes 207 and 300 in the Town of New Windsor New York on May 16 2018. Strong winds on May 15 downed trees in the Hudson Valley region and knocked out power. Gov. Andrew M. Cuomo mobilized 125 New York National Guard members to assist local governments in coping with storm damage.
